    AnnotationIn the experiment we studied water-sulphuric acid binary homogeneous nucleation in laminar flow chamber. Nucleation rates and mean diameter were determined as a function of sulphuric acid concentration in three different relative humidities. Number of sulphuric acid molecules in critical cluster was determined from the experimental data and the results are in fair agreement with previous experiments.
